DALLA S, TEX AS p r e s id e n t AND C H IE F E X E C U T IV E O F F IC E R gUSt 29 1995 7 5 2 6 5 -5 9 0 6 Notice 95-81 TO: The Chief Executive Officer of each member bank and others concerned in the Eleventh Federal Reserve District SUBJECT Marginable Over-the-Counter Stocks and Foreign Margin Stocks DETAILS The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System has published a revised list of over-the-counter (OTC) stocks that are subject to its margin regulations, effective August 14, 1995. Also published is the List of Foreign Margin Stocks for foreign equity securities that meet the criteria in Regulation T. The foreign margin stocks listed are foreign equity securities eligible for margin treatment at broker-dealers. The Board publishes a complete list four times a year, and the Federal Register announces additions to and deletions from the list. AGENCY: The List of Marginable OTC Stocks (OTC List) is composed of stocks traded over-the-counter (OTC) in the United States that have been determined by the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System to be subject to the margin requirements under certain Federal Reserve regulations. The List of Foreign Margin Stocks (Foreign List) is composed of foreign equity securities that have met the Board’s eligibility criteria under Regulation T.
